    Of course. "Germany" was splintered into many, many small fiefdoms and bishoprics, all with their own coins, weights and lengths.

    But it's not really different from the nautical mile, International mile, English mile, Welsh mile, Scots mile, Irish mile, or any other of the handful of "miles" that existed.
